当前位置: 首页 > news >正文

python 中常用的定积分求解方法

【例1】

在这里插入图片描述

解:本例题使用 Scipy 科学计算库的 quad 函数,它的一般形式是 scipy.integrate.quad(f,a,b),其中 f 是积分的函数名称,a和b分别是下线和上线。

【代码如下】:

import numpy as np
from scipy.integrate import quad
func = lambda x:np.cos(np.exp(x)) **2
solution = quad(func,0,3)

【结果说明】:

输出结果:(1.296467785724373, 1.3977971853986262e-09)。前一个是积分值,后一个是误差。

【例2】

在这里插入图片描述

其中D={(x,y) | 0 <=x <=10, 0<= y <=10}。

【代码如下】:

import numpy as np
from scipy.integrate import dblquad
def integrand(x,y):return np.exp(-x**2-y**2)
x_a=0
x_b=10
y_a=0
y_b=10
solution,abserr= dblquad(integrand,x_a,x_b,lambda x :y_a,lambda x:y_b)
print(solution,abserr)

【结果说明】:

输出结果:(0.7853981633974476, 1.3753098510218537e-08)。前一个是积分值,后一个是误差。

http://www.lryc.cn/news/491940.html

相关文章:

  • 音视频相关的一些基本概念
  • pikachu文件上传漏洞通关详解
  • 【拥抱AI】向量数据库有哪些常见的检索算法?
  • Webpack前端工程化进阶系列(二) —— HMR热模块更新(图文+代码)
  • 【RAG 项目实战 07】替换 ConversationalRetrievalChain(单轮问答)
  • godot游戏引擎_瓦片集和瓦片地图介绍
  • 7、深入剖析PyTorch nn.Module源码
  • 如何提升编程能力第二篇
  • 问:SpringBoot核心配置文件都有啥,怎么配?
  • RHCSA作业
  • ESP32学习笔记_FreeRTOS(3)——SoftwareTimer
  • 文心一言与千帆大模型平台的区别:探索百度AI生态的双子星
  • 【c语言】文件操作详解 - 从打开到关闭
  • Flink Sink的使用
  • pcl::PointCloud<PointType>::Ptr extractedCloud; 尖括号里的值表示什么含义?
  • 《基于FPGA的便携式PWM方波信号发生器》论文分析(三)——数码管稳定显示与系统调试
  • VsCode 插件推荐(个人常用)
  • 路由策略与路由控制实验
  • 训练的decoder模型文本长度不一致,一般设置为多大合适,需要覆盖最长的文本长度么
  • 过滤条件包含 OR 谓词,如何进行查询优化——OceanBase SQL 优化实践
  • 通过异步使用消息队列优化秒杀
  • AI产业告别“独奏”时代,“天翼云息壤杯”高校AI大赛奏响产学研“交响乐”
  • Hot100 - 字母异位词分组
  • 力扣hot100-->排序
  • 【VRChat 全身动捕】VIVE 手柄改 tracker 定位器教程,低成本光学动捕解决方案(持续更新中2024.11.26)
  • 【Nginx】核心概念与安装配置解释
  • Qt界面篇:QMessageBox高级用法
  • 【二叉树】【2.1遍历二叉树】【刷题笔记】【灵神题单】
  • Mongo数据库 --- Mongo Pipeline
  • Adobe Illustrator 2024 安装教程与下载分享